🎉Another project is coming soon to a successful end and the partners of the Erasmus+ project “Going back to green future” (»On toure«) had their final meeting in Nicosia, Cyprus!
🙌Emphasys hosted TPM4, which took place not only at Emphasys premises but also outdoors!
🎯The main aim of the project is to extend and develop the adult education institutions (AEI) staff’s competences in regard to climate change mitigation and how to adopt more sustainable everyday life choices at the individual, organisational and holistic levels.
The partnership has collected good practices in different countries in Europe and developed its own Action Plan that can be implemented in AEIs that want to find ways into becoming more sustainable, while reducing the usage of resources, such as paper, water, and energy.
👉During the TPM4, the partners had the opportunity to share all the project activities that have been carried out thus far and set new future goals for further implementation of the project activities in different organisations. Additionally, the coordinator of the project, UPI, organised outdoor activities to help the rest of the partners acquire new skills in outdoor learning and teaching.
